The Pentagon is demanding $67 billion to fund operations against Iran and replenish military supplies, on top of a $1.5 trillion budget request — a move that’s sparking fierce debate in Congress. With U.S. service members killed and over 100 injured in recent attacks, military leaders argue “peace through strength” is essential, but Democrats are pushing back, calling the strategy costly and ineffective. Critics question the need for new funds when previous allocations remain unspent, and the Senate’s reconciliation process threatens to stall the entire package — exposing a deep rift over how to handle the escalating conflict.
